How they compare

Greenland currently reports 17,316 against 11,808 in Peru, a difference of 5,508.

That makes Greenland's figure about 1.5 times Peru's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 23 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Peru ahead.

Greenland ranks 11th and Peru ranks 14th of 219 countries.

Greenland has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Greenland Peru Difference Ahead
2000s 18,685 12,340 6,345 Greenland
2010s 21,676 12,156 9,520 Greenland
2020s 17,068 11,862 5,206 Greenland

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
